General pier info and rules:
The Skyway State Fishing Pier is located in 3 counties on Tampa Bay. A unique fishing location between Bradenton and St. Petersburg with easy access off I-275.
The South Fishing Pier is the longest Fishing Pier in the world and has parking for 571 vehicles. The North Fishing Pier has parking for over 200 vehicles. Both piers are open 24 hours a day. 7 days a week and offer a complete bait store, rod rentals, souvenirs, public telephone, snacks and restrooms. No alcohol or pets are allowed on either pier.
For the forty plus years since the original span of the Skyway Bridge was built, fisherman have been visiting the bridge to fight with a tremendous variety of fish, from Shark, Tarpon, and Jewfish, to the King Mackerel, Spanish Mackerel, Grouper, and Sea Bass.
Once a man caught a 1,200 pound Tiger Shark while traffic was whizzing by, he stood behind an angler, while battling this master of the oceans.
The Skyway bridge has always had a reputation for producing a large variety of fish, but now with the additions of artificial reefs, the fishing is really beginning to boom.
The Skyway State Fishing Pier was constructed by removing all the material from the center of the original steel and concrete bridges, placing it in strategic locations both around the fishing piers and off shore in the gulf, and tying the dead ends of each of the spans together to create a three quarter mile long pier on the north and one and one half mile long pier on the south side of Tampa Bay.
Both bridges are the the width of the original four lanes of the two old bridges, and you can drive your car onto the pier and park it right next to the area you wish to fish.

Skyway State Fishing Piers
This Pier Is A State Park
The Following Activities and Products Are prohibited by State Park Regulations
(1) No Alcoholic Beverages Allowed State Parks.
(2) No Glass Containers.
(3) No Firearms, or any Explosive Devices.
(4) No Open Fires or Grills.
(5) No Diving or Jumping From Pier.
(6) Feeding Birds Prohibited.
(7) No Animals (Unless Trained For Aid to
Handicapped)
(8) No Tents tarps or canopy's allowed
ADDITIONAL PIER RULES
(1) No PROFANITY
(2) No Loud Music
(3) No pinfish traps Except in Designated areas
(4) No Littering
(5) Please Observe Speed Limits And Parking Zones
(6) Misconduct Toward Pier Visitors or Facilities Will Not Be Tolerated.
(7) No Running, Roller Skating, Skateboarding,
Bicycling, Roller blading or Scooters.
(8) All Children Must Be Carefully Attended By
Parents or Guardians at all times.
